Project overview

Five Oaks is a pre-construction community of approximately 140 homes planned for 1303 Dundas Street West in Oakville, Ontario. The collection is designed to offer single-detached homes on 40-foot, 42-foot, and 50-foot lots alongside two townhome formats: back-to-back and dual-front homes from the Advantage Collection, and traditional freehold townhomes with private backyards.

The community is being developed by Caivan Communities, an Ontario-based builder with more than 22 completed or in-progress communities across the Greater Toronto Area and Ottawa. Caivan is known for its factory-built construction approach — the builder operates a dedicated Summit Series factory capable of producing four to seven homes per day, using on-site assembly of manufactured components to shorten build timelines.

Caivan's active and past communities span both regions: in Ottawa the builder has delivered Magnolia, Richmond Village, Fox Run, Barrhaven, The Ridge, The Conservancy, and Orléans Village, among others; in the Greater Toronto Area, Caivan's footprint includes Arbor West in Brampton and Summer Valley, Oak Valley, Orchard Park, and Winding Walk in Caledon, alongside its Oakville projects. This breadth is presented here as factual builder background, not as a guarantee of outcomes for Five Oaks specifically.

Five Oaks is situated alongside Sixteen Mile Creek and Lions Valley Park. Like Caivan's nearby Riverview community in South Oakville, homes at Five Oaks are planned to back onto the Sixteen Mile Creek Natural Heritage System, giving a portion of the community a permanent ravine and greenspace backdrop rather than a rear neighbour. The design language and product style at Five Oaks are described by Caivan as consistent with Riverview, which has since sold out.

The location places residents close to Dundas Street and Highway 407, with further access to Highway 403 and the QEW, plus Oakville GO Station, Bronte GO Station, and local Oakville Transit service. Oakville itself offers public and Catholic school systems, French Immersion programs, and International Baccalaureate and Advanced Placement pathways.
